How to Understand Your Horoscope
As you probably know, a horoscope is a map of the heavens at the time you were born. Your horoscope shows the astrologer what signs your planets are in. It reveals all your tendencies, attitudes, frustrations, talents and life purpose. And a lot more!
But you don’t need to figure this out to find out what your Mars means. Just ask an
astrologer.
Let’s say I looked at your horoscope and found out that your Mars is in the sign of
Cancer. Here’s an easy way to understand this:
Mars= passion and desire to take action
Cancer= a sign that relates to food, baking, bread, real estate, home,
family, stomach, mothering and nurturing
Now, put some of these meanings together with Mars and you will come up with
some things you really have a passion for. Then you simply ask “Which one of these
things, that relate to my passion, do I feel the strongest about?”
You might say that you have a strong passion for cabinetmaking, which relates to
building homes. Or you could have a strong passion for real estate or running a
bakery. In any case, your Mars in Cancer shows that your passion is strongly related
to the areas of life that relate to that sign.
Here’s another example:
Your Mercury is in Aquarius. Mercury= thinking and communications.
Aquarius= relates to advanced technology, computers, aircraft, space
travel, astrology, engineering, musical composition and friendships.
If you have your Mercury in Aquarius, you will always approach information from a
technical or advanced level of awareness. The Aquarian signs imparts a keen ability
to look beyond the obvious and seek out radical forms of expression. Some of our
greatest pioneers, inventors, and composers had Mercury in Aquarius.
If your Mercury is in Aquarius, all of this will make sense to you.
Don’t you find it quite remarkable that the heavens can reveal so much information
about you?
Let’s take one more example.
Your Venus is in Leo. Venus= appreciation, attraction, what you like.
Leo= sign of the arts, creativity in all forms, love, romance, sports,
theater, painting music, the heart, and children.
If your Venus is in Leo, you are truly a romantic. You love the game of love, playing
the field, and expressing yourself creatively. You have a loving heart and you want
to impart that feeling to others.
When you combine the planets with the signs, think of the planet as desire and the
sign as an attitude. Then your horoscope will begin to make sense to you.
Obviously, your horoscope is far more complex than this, but I have shown you in a
very simple way how the planets and signs reveal who you are.
